Overview Telispa MT 50 Tablet
Telispa MT 50 tablets effectively manage hypertension, reducing the risk of cardiovascular events like strokes and heart attacks. Early intervention significantly improves survival rates following a heart attack. For consistent blood levels, take this medication with food at the same time daily, as directed by your physician. Continued use is crucial, even if you feel well, as hypertension often presents without symptoms; premature cessation can worsen your condition. Lifestyle modifications—regular exercise, weight management, and a balanced diet—complement this treatment. Always follow your doctor's instructions. Potential side effects include headache, fatigue, dizziness, low blood pressure, elevated potassium, orthostatic hypotension (possibly with fainting), shortness of breath, nausea, vomiting, and abdominal pain. Avoid potassium-rich foods and supplements. Dizziness may occur; avoid driving and rise slowly from a seated position. Regular monitoring of blood pressure, blood sugar, kidney function, urea, and electrolytes may be necessary. Inform your doctor of any liver or kidney issues before starting treatment. Pregnant or breastfeeding individuals should consult their doctor before use. Always disclose all other medications, particularly those for hypertension or heart conditions.

SAFETY ADVICE
AlcoholUNSAFE
Combining Telispa MT 50 Tablet and alcohol is contraindicated.
PregnancyC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R
Using Telispa MT 50 Tablet during pregnancy poses a confirmed risk to the fetus and is therefore inadvisable. In exceptional, life-threatening circumstances, a physician might prescribe it if the potential benefits outweigh the known hazards. Physician consultation is essential.
Breast feedingSAFE IF PRESCRIBED
Use of Telispa MT 50 Tablet while breastfeeding is likely safe. Available human data indicates minimal risk to the infant.
DrivingUNSAFE
Taking Telispa MT 50 Tablets might reduce alertness, impair vision, and cause drowsiness or dizziness. Refrain from driving if you experience these effects.
KidneySAFE IF PRESCRIBED
For patients with kidney disease, Telispa MT 50 Tablet is considered safe, and no dosage modification is necessary.
LiverCAUTION
Patients with hepatic impairment should exercise caution when using Telispa MT 50 Tablet; dosage modification may be necessary. Physician consultation is advised.
